I try to achieve an up or downvote button where a user is able to vote just 1 time up and 1 time down. If you already have upvoted something it should be possible to remove that with another click on the upvote button, but i dont know what is missing for this. My code looks like the following. I guess i have to implement something with a true of false statement but i tried some things and nothing worked. I would appreciate your help!
Template.postArgument.events({
'click':function() {
Session.set('selected_argument', this._id);
},
'click .yes':function() {
if(Meteor.user()) {
var postId = Arguments.findOne({_id:this._id})
console.log(postId);
if($.inArray(Meteor.userId(), postId.votedUp) !==-1) {
return "Voted";
} else {
var argumentId = Session.get('selected_argument');
Arguments.update(argumentId, {$inc: {'score': 1 }});
Arguments.update(argumentId, {$addToSet: {votedUp: Meteor.userId()}});
}
}
}});
